HARDtalk's Zeinab Badawi speaks to one of delegates at the annual World Economic Forum in Davos, the Nigerian Agriculture Minister Audu Ogbeh. The Nigerian government, in power for eighteen months, had raised hopes that it would reform the country. But engulfed by the worst recession in twenty years and with continuing militant attacks, why can't this oil rich nation with plenty of farm land enjoy greater stability and prosperity? Show less
